Output e8e766bad14a51329a8930142f139ee4204b8e71bfdf764b516605a3dcd5be34:11

value
63396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785188e1c768dc97ad42ce6782691908d4c6d55f OP_EQUAL
address
3CfCghAe2t7s7Rz7hbZWFU9a4EcGBHCFR3
transaction
e8e766bad14a51329a8930142f139ee4204b8e71bfdf764b516605a3dcd5be34
spent
true